FIFA HITS MEXICO FANS WITH BAN

-

Mexican fans will be barred from the stadium for their country's first two home 2022 World Cup qualifiers after making homophobic chants during two Olympic qualifying games in March, FIFA said in a statement on Friday. Mexico's games against Jamaica on Sept. 2 and Canada on Oct. 7 in the final round of CONCACAF World Cup qualifying will be played in empty stadiums as a result of the sanctions. That could prove beneficial to Canada's young national side, which is in the final round of World Cup qualifying for the first time since 1997. FIFA'S disciplina­ry committee also fined Mexico's Football Federation US$65,118.30 for chants from fans during games against the Dominican Republic on March 18 and the United States on March 24. The committee has also launched an investigat­ion into chants during a friendly against Iceland in Texas on May 29.
